Vehicle stolen out of Pioneer High School parking lot

By Lee Higgins

A Ford Mustang was stolen out of a parking lot Tuesday at Pioneer High School, an Ann Arbor police report said.

The 16-year-old victim told police he's the only one with keys to the vehicle, the report said.

Police found nothing at the scene to indicate any signs of forced entry. The incident was reported about 7:30 a.m. Tuesday.
